The Role
Supplier Quality Engineer for automotive mechatronics focusing on supplier quality, launches, APQP/PPAP, manufacturing quality, IATF 16949/VDA and ISO 14001. Requires use of core quality tools (MSA, FMEA, SPC), GD&T knowledge, problem-solving methods (8D, DMAIC), leadership, and teamwork. Direct plant contract with benefits.

Skills Required

  • 5 years experience in quality, launches and supplier processes in the automotive industry
  • 2 years SQA/SQE experience in automotive or aerospace and knowledge of multiple commodities
  • 2 years APQP/PPAP experience, full documentation experience as a Quality Engineer
  • 2 years manufacturing/quality engineering experience in automotive or aerospace, knowledge of multiple commodities
  • 1 year experience with IATF 16949 and VDA including supplier audit training
  • 1 year experience with ISO 14001
  • Solid command of core quality tools: MSA, FMEA, PPAP, APQP, SPC, ANPQP, QPN
  • Knowledge of customer-specific requirements and portals
  • Knowledge of GD&T (Geometric Dimensioning and Tolerancing)
  • Experience with problem-solving methodologies (8D, 3X5W, Redex, DMAIC)
  • Leadership, teamwork, responsibility, and self-directed work style
  • Lean Manufacturing certification
